When I was a kid, I called it “snake hunting.” Today, they call it “herping” but the thrill is still the same! The Florida Everglades is one of the best places in the world for herping adventures, and right in the middle of it all lies the incredible Big Cypress National Preserve, a vast, untamed paradise for reptile and amphibian enthusiasts. If you’ve ever dreamed of spotting Florida’s wild side up close, this is where you want to be.

Our tours begin just before sunset, when the Everglades starts to come alive. As the sky glows orange and pink, we head deep into the wilderness—cruising old dirt roads and remote trails that wind through Big Cypress and beyond. The changing light brings out some of the most active moments in the reptile world, and with a little patience and a sharp eye, incredible sightings await.

Summertime tends to be the most productive season for herping, but the Everglades offers something to see year-round. Along the way, we often encounter:

  • Native and invasive snakes of all kinds
  • Curious alligators resting along the roadside
  • Colorful frogs and toads calling in the night
  • Elusive owls and nocturnal birds watching from the trees

Each tour is a completely unique experience—no two nights are ever the same in the Everglades.
